First things first: Have you got the goods?

Dubai boasts some of the most advanced medical facilities in the world, and they naturally want surgeons with the top qualifications. Here's the checklist to make sure you're competition-ready:

  • A degree sharper than a scalpel: You'll need a fully accredited medical degree that meets the standards set by the UAE Ministry of Health and Prevention.
  • Experience under your belt: Having at least two years of postgraduate experience as a surgeon is a must. The more experience you have, the more attractive you'll be to employers.
  • The DHA License is your golden ticket: You'll need to pass the DHA (Dubai Health Authority) exam. This exam tests your medical knowledge and ensures you're up to speed with Dubai's specific practices.

Top Tip: Get your medical degree and experience certificates translated into Arabic and attested (fancy word for officially approved) by the UAE embassy in your home country. This will save you time and frustration later on.

Finding your dream Dubai clinic: From high-tech hospitals to boutique clinics

Dubai offers a diverse range of medical facilities, so you can find the perfect environment to suit your skills and personality. Here's a sneak peek:

  • Government Glittering Giants: Dubai Health Authority hospitals are renowned for their cutting-edge technology and world-class patient care.
  • Private Paradises: Many luxurious private clinics cater to a discerning clientele and offer competitive salaries.
  • Specialist Showcases: Dubai has a thriving network of specialist hospitals focusing on areas like cardiology, orthopedics, and more.

Pro Tip: Network with other surgeons already working in Dubai. Attending medical conferences in the UAE is a great way to make connections and get the inside scoop on potential job openings.

Now that you're armed with the knowledge, it's time to find your dream surgeon position. Here's how to get your name out there:

  • Hit the Online Job Boards: Websites like Bayt.com and GulfTalent.com are teeming with surgeon vacancies in Dubai.
  • Don't be shy - reach out to recruiters: Medical recruitment agencies specialize in placing surgeons with the right facilities. Let them do the legwork for you!
  • Social Media Savvy: LinkedIn is a great platform to connect with healthcare professionals in Dubai and showcase your experience.

Remember: A stellar CV and a cover letter that highlights your skills and experience are essential for grabbing the attention of potential employers.
